Salt Lake City -- Scientists at the UNIVERSITY OF UTAH, ARUP LABORATORIES and IDBYDNA, INC., developed ultra-fast, metagenomics analysis software called Taxonomer that dramatically improves the accuracy and speed of pathogen detection.
